Your patient has a laceration to his mental region. Where is this?
forehead
neck
chin
ear
The Correct Answer is C
A. Forehead: The forehead corresponds to the frontal region of the head, not the mental region.
B. Neck: The neck is referred to as the cervical region and is distinct from the mental region.
C. Chin: The mental region refers specifically to the chin. A laceration in this area affects the lower front part of the face, just below the lower lip.
D. Ear: The ear is part of the auricular region, which is lateral to the mental region and unrelated to the chin.
